Barry Stowe is retiring as chairman and CEO of Prudential PLC's North American business unit, effective Dec. 31.
Stowe is also retiring as an executive director of the company. Stowe will remain with the British insurer as an adviser and will be replaced by Michael Falcon effective Jan. 7, 2019, subject to regulatory approval.
Stowe has been in the North America post, which includes the role of CEO at Jackson National Life Insurance Co., since 2015. He also previously served as CEO of Prudential Corp. Asia Ltd.
Falcon will join Prudential from JP Morgan Asset Management, where he leads Asian asset management operations and was formerly New York-based head of retirement.
